  14/* ioctl()'s for the random number generator */
  15
  16/* Get the entropy count. */
  17#define RNDGETENTCNT    _IOR( 'R', 0x00, int )
  18
  19/* Add to (or subtract from) the entropy count.  (Superuser only.) */
  20#define RNDADDTOENTCNT  _IOW( 'R', 0x01, int )
  21
  22/* Get the contents of the entropy pool.  (Superuser only.) */
  23#define RNDGETPOOL      _IOR( 'R', 0x02, int [2] )
  24
  25/* 
  26 * Write bytes into the entropy pool and add to the entropy count.
  27 * (Superuser only.)
  28 */
  29#define RNDADDENTROPY   _IOW( 'R', 0x03, int [2] )
  30
  31/* Clear entropy count to 0.  (Superuser only.) */
  32#define RNDZAPENTCNT    _IO( 'R', 0x04 )
  33
  34/* Clear the entropy pool and associated counters.  (Superuser only.) */
  35#define RNDCLEARPOOL    _IO( 'R', 0x06 )
